news 2026/5/11 7:02:52

Obsidian现代化部署:从传统安装到容器化智能管理

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Obsidian现代化部署:从传统安装到容器化智能管理

Obsidian现代化部署:从传统安装到容器化智能管理

【免费下载链接】awesome-obsidian🕶️ Awesome stuff for Obsidian项目地址: https://gitcode.com/gh_mirrors/aw/awesome-obsidian

想象一下这样的场景:你在三台不同设备上使用Obsidian,每次都要重复配置插件、主题和快捷键。这种传统部署方式不仅耗时费力,还容易导致环境不一致。现在,让我们探索如何通过容器化技术彻底改变知识管理工具的部署体验。

传统部署的痛点与容器化解决方案

在技术工具部署领域,我们常常面临一个尴尬的现实:功能越强大的软件,其部署过程往往越复杂。Obsidian作为一款革命性的知识管理平台,其丰富的插件生态和个性化配置选项,在传统部署模式下反而成了用户的技术负担。

传统部署的典型困境

  • 多设备同步困难,配置迁移如同技术噩梦
  • 版本升级风险高,插件兼容性问题频发
  • 系统环境依赖复杂,跨平台部署挑战重重

而容器化部署方案恰好解决了这些痛点。通过Docker技术,我们将整个Obsidian环境封装成标准化的镜像,实现了"一次构建,随处运行"的理想状态。

智能构建:从源码到可运行镜像

让我们从项目获取开始,构建专属的Obsidian运行环境:

git clone https://gitcode.com/gh_mirrors/aw/awesome-obsidian cd awesome-obsidian docker build -t my-obsidian .

这个简单的构建过程背后,其实隐藏着现代化的软件交付理念。与传统安装包不同,Docker镜像包含了完整的运行环境,从操作系统层到应用配置,确保在任何支持Docker的平台上都能获得一致的体验。

一键启动:容器化部署的核心优势

与传统部署方式需要手动配置各种参数不同,容器化部署提供了极简的启动方式:

docker run -d -p 8080:8080 -v $(pwd)/vault:/app/vault --name knowledge-base my-obsidian

这个命令不仅启动了Obsidian服务,还通过卷挂载实现了数据的持久化存储。这意味着即使容器重启或迁移,你的知识资产也能完好无损。

部署对比分析

部署维度传统方式容器化方案
环境配置手动安装依赖预配置完整环境
数据安全依赖系统备份内置持久化机制
版本管理复杂升级流程平滑版本切换

个性化配置:从基础到高级的定制之路

Obsidian的真正魅力在于其无限的可定制性。通过容器化部署,我们可以轻松实现:

主题切换体验: 无需担心主题文件丢失或配置错误,所有个性化设置都封装在镜像中,确保每次部署都能获得相同的视觉体验。

插件管理策略

  • 核心插件预配置,开箱即用
  • 社区插件按需加载,避免性能浪费
  • 配置版本控制,支持快速回滚

运维自动化:持续集成与监控体系

现代化部署不仅仅是技术实现,更是一套完整的运维体系:

健康检查机制: 容器化部署内置了健康检查功能,能够自动监测服务状态,确保知识管理平台的稳定运行。

资源优化方案

  • 动态内存分配,根据使用场景智能调整
  • 日志集中管理,便于问题排查和性能分析
  • 备份自动化,保障知识资产安全

实战演练:从零构建企业级知识库

让我们通过一个实际案例,展示容器化部署在企业环境中的应用价值:

场景需求: 为技术团队构建共享知识库,支持多人协作和版本控制。

部署架构

  • 主容器运行Obsidian核心服务
  • 辅助容器处理数据同步和备份
  • 监控容器确保系统健康运行

未来展望:智能化部署的发展趋势

随着云原生技术的普及,Obsidian的部署方式也在不断进化:

边缘计算集成: 将知识管理服务部署到边缘节点,实现更快的访问速度和更好的用户体验。

AI辅助管理: 结合机器学习算法,自动优化知识组织结构,提升信息检索效率。

技术总结:现代化部署的核心价值

通过容器化技术部署Obsidian,我们不仅简化了技术操作,更重要的是构建了一套完整的知识管理体系。从环境隔离到数据安全,从个性化配置到自动化运维,每一个环节都体现了技术为业务服务的核心理念。

关键收获

  • 部署效率提升300%,从小时级降到分钟级
  • 运维成本降低60%,自动化程度显著提高
  • 系统稳定性增强,故障恢复时间缩短80%

这种部署方式的变革,不仅仅是技术层面的进步,更是思维方式和工作习惯的革新。它让我们能够更加专注于知识创造本身,而不是被技术细节所困扰。

在数字化转型的浪潮中,选择合适的部署方案往往决定了工具的使用效果。Obsidian的容器化部署,正是这种理念的最佳实践——让复杂的技术变得简单,让强大的功能触手可及。

【免费下载链接】awesome-obsidian🕶️ Awesome stuff for Obsidian项目地址: https://gitcode.com/gh_mirrors/aw/awesome-obsidian

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/9 5:46:51

PingFangSC字体应用:打造专业级视觉体验的完整指南

PingFangSC字体应用:打造专业级视觉体验的完整指南 【免费下载链接】PingFangSC PingFangSC字体包文件、苹果平方字体文件,包含ttf和woff2格式 项目地址: https://gitcode.com/gh_mirrors/pi/PingFangSC 还在为不同平台上字体显示效果参差不齐而困…

作者头像 李华
网站建设 2026/5/10 2:20:43

Qwen3-Embedding-4B实战教程:从零部署到知识库搭建完整指南

Qwen3-Embedding-4B实战教程:从零部署到知识库搭建完整指南 1. 引言 随着大模型应用的不断深入,高效、精准的文本向量化能力成为构建语义搜索、智能问答和知识管理系统的基石。Qwen3-Embedding-4B 是阿里通义千问团队于2025年8月开源的一款中等规模文本…

作者头像 李华
网站建设 2026/5/9 0:49:01

ESP32下载问题的终极解决方案:从诊断到预防的完整指南

ESP32下载问题的终极解决方案:从诊断到预防的完整指南 【免费下载链接】arduino-esp32 Arduino core for the ESP32 项目地址: https://gitcode.com/GitHub_Trending/ar/arduino-esp32 遇到ESP32下载问题时,许多开发者往往陷入反复尝试的困境。本…

作者头像 李华
网站建设 2026/5/9 8:39:45

跨平台游戏管理终极解决方案:告别碎片化游戏体验

跨平台游戏管理终极解决方案:告别碎片化游戏体验 【免费下载链接】Playnite Video game library manager with support for wide range of 3rd party libraries and game emulation support, providing one unified interface for your games. 项目地址: https://…

作者头像 李华
网站建设 2026/5/8 20:41:12

微信QQ防撤回工具全攻略:轻松实现消息永久保存

微信QQ防撤回工具全攻略:轻松实现消息永久保存 【免费下载链接】RevokeMsgPatcher :trollface: A hex editor for WeChat/QQ/TIM - PC版微信/QQ/TIM防撤回补丁(我已经看到了,撤回也没用了) 项目地址: https://gitcode.com/GitHu…

作者头像 李华
网站建设 2026/5/9 12:16:48

Qwen1.5-0.5B-Chat部署教程:Docker镜像封装实战步骤

Qwen1.5-0.5B-Chat部署教程:Docker镜像封装实战步骤 1. 引言 1.1 轻量级对话模型的工程价值 随着大模型技术的发展,如何在资源受限的环境中实现高效推理成为实际落地的关键挑战。Qwen1.5-0.5B-Chat 作为通义千问系列中参数量最小(仅5亿&am…

作者头像 李华